Logo Romeo Power, Inc.
Romeo Power Inc. designs, engineers, and manufactures lithium-ion cylindrical battery packs for electric vehicles and energy storage solutions, with a focus on battery innovation, functionality, energy density, safety, and performance. The Company is primarily focused on marketing mobility energy technology for medium and heavy-duty commercial vehicles in Classes 4 to 8. Its battery modules and packs are customizable and scalable and are optimized by Company's battery management system (BMS). Its products include Banyan Module and Menara Battery Pack Series. Banyan is a modular building block consisting of lithium-ion cells in a 21700 format with 10.3 kilowatt-hour (kWh) capacity and over 215 Watt-hours per kilogram (Wh/kg) energy density with integrated active cooling and structural capability, packaging efficiency and thermal management. Its Menara Battery Pack Series is capable of powering a range of commercial vehicles spanning from Class 3 delivery vehicles to Class 8 vehicles.
